Hey guys! Ever needed to figure out how long something took in Excel? Whether it's calculating the number of days between project milestones, figuring out employee tenure, or just determining the duration of a campaign, Excel has got your back. It's way easier than you might think! Let's dive into the simplest and most effective methods to calculate date durations in Excel. Trust me; by the end of this article, you'll be a date-calculating pro!

    Understanding Excel's Date System

    Before we jump into the formulas, it's super important to understand how Excel handles dates. Excel treats dates as sequential serial numbers. What does that mean? Well, January 1, 1900, is considered day 1. So, January 2, 1900, is 2, and so on. This might sound weird, but it's what allows us to do math with dates! When you subtract one date from another, Excel is really just subtracting those serial numbers. The result is the number of days between the two dates. Knowing this little secret is key to mastering date calculations.

    When you type a date into a cell (like "1/1/2024"), Excel automatically converts it into its serial number equivalent. However, it displays it in a date format that you recognize. You can change the format of the cell to see the underlying serial number by changing the cell's format to "General" or "Number." This can be a useful trick for understanding what's going on behind the scenes. Also, make sure your dates are actually recognized as dates by Excel! Sometimes, if you import data or paste it from another source, Excel might treat your dates as text. If that happens, you'll need to convert them to a date format before you can perform calculations. You can usually do this by selecting the column with the "text dates," going to "Data" > "Text to Columns," and then following the prompts, usually just accepting the defaults and clicking "Finish." This forces Excel to re-evaluate the entries as dates.

    Excel's date system also handles time. Time is represented as a decimal fraction of a day. For example, noon is 0.5 (halfway through the day), and 6 AM is 0.25 (a quarter of the way through the day). So, if you include time in your dates, your calculations will be even more precise. If you only care about whole days, you can ignore the time component, but if you're dealing with hours, minutes, or seconds, Excel's time handling can be incredibly useful. Understanding these foundational concepts of how Excel handles dates sets the stage for performing calculations accurately and efficiently. Once you grasp this, you'll be able to manipulate dates and times with ease!

    Basic Date Duration Calculation: Subtracting Dates

    The most straightforward way to calculate the duration between two dates is by simply subtracting the earlier date from the later date. Fire up Excel, and let's see how it's done!

    1. Enter your dates: In one cell (say, A1), put the start date. In another cell (B1), put the end date. Make sure Excel recognizes these as dates! (Check the formatting if you're unsure.)
    2. Subtract the dates: In a third cell (C1), enter the formula =B1-A1. Press Enter.
    3. Format the result: Excel might display the result as a date. If it does, just change the cell format to "General" or "Number" to see the number of days. Right-click on the cell, select "Format Cells," and then choose the appropriate category.

    That's it! You've just calculated the number of days between two dates. It's super simple, right? But wait, there's more! What if you want to calculate the number of years, months, or specific business days between dates? Keep reading!

    To illustrate, let's say cell A1 contains 1/1/2023, and cell B1 contains 1/1/2024. Inputting the formula =B1-A1 into cell C1 will yield the result 366 (since 2024 is a leap year). If, instead, cell B1 contained 1/31/2024, the result would be 396. Experimenting with different dates will solidify your understanding. Remember that Excel stores dates as serial numbers, so subtracting one from another simply calculates the difference between those numbers, which directly corresponds to the number of days.

    This basic subtraction method is extremely versatile. You can use it to calculate the duration of projects, the number of days between events, or even to track the age of something in days. If you need to calculate durations frequently, consider setting up a simple template with start and end date columns and a formula column to automatically calculate the difference. This will save you time and reduce the chance of errors. Also, keep in mind that this method calculates the total number of days, including weekends and holidays. If you need to exclude those, you'll need to use more advanced functions, which we'll discuss later. However, for many common duration calculations, simple subtraction is all you need! Mastering this basic technique is the foundation for more complex date calculations in Excel.

    Calculating Duration in Years, Months, and Days

    Okay, knowing the number of days is cool, but sometimes you need the duration in years, months, and days. Excel doesn't have a single function to directly give you this, but we can combine a few functions to get the job done. The DATEDIF function is your best friend here, even though it's a bit of a hidden gem!

    Using the DATEDIF Function

    The DATEDIF function calculates the difference between two dates in terms of years, months, or days. The syntax is =DATEDIF(start_date, end_date, unit). The "unit" argument tells Excel what you want the difference to be in. Here are the most common units:

    • "Y": Number of complete years
    • "M": Number of complete months
    • "D": Number of days
    • "YM": Number of months after removing complete years
    • "MD": Number of days after removing complete months
    • "YD": Number of days after removing complete years

    Let's say you have a start date in A1 and an end date in B1.

    • To get the number of complete years: `=DATEDIF(A1, B1,